The Basics of Level 2 EV Chargers

Level 2 EV chargers are designed to provide a faster and more efficient charging experience for electric vehicles. Unlike Level 1 chargers that use a standard 120-volt household outlet, Level 2 chargers require a 240-volt power supply. This higher voltage enables a quicker charging process, reducing the time needed to fully charge an electric vehicle.

Ampere Ratings of Level 2 EV Chargers

The ampere rating of a Level 2 EV charger determines the charging speed and efficiency of the electric vehicle. Common ampere ratings for Level 2 chargers range from 16 to 80 amps. Let’s take a closer look at the different amp ratings and their implications:

1. 16-Amp Level 2 Chargers

Level 2 chargers with a rating of 16 amps are the most basic models available. While they do provide faster charging than Level 1 chargers, they are relatively slower compared to higher amp options. A 16-amp charger typically delivers around 3.3 kilowatts (kW) of power, which translates to approximately 10-20 miles of range per hour of charging, depending on the vehicle’s efficiency.

2. 30-Amp Level 2 Chargers

Level 2 chargers with a 30-amp rating provide a significant upgrade in charging speed compared to 16-amp chargers. With a power output of approximately 7.2 kW, they deliver a faster charging rate, typically providing around 20-30 miles of range per hour of charging. This makes them a popular choice for residential and commercial installations.

3. 40 to 48-Amp Level 2 Chargers

Chargers with amp ratings between 40 and 48 amps offer even faster charging capabilities. This range of chargers can provide a power output of 9.6 to 11.5 kW, resulting in approximately 30-40 miles of range per hour of charging. These chargers are commonly found in workplaces, public charging stations, and residential installations where faster charging is desired.

4. 60 to 80-Amp Level 2 Chargers

Level 2 chargers with amp ratings of 60 to 80 amps are considered high-powered chargers. These chargers can deliver power outputs between 14.4 to 19.2 kW, providing rapid charging speeds. With these chargers, you can expect to add around 40-60 miles of range per hour of charging, making them ideal for commercial charging stations and locations where quick turnaround times are essential.

Factors to Consider When Choosing an Amp Rating

When deciding on the amp rating for a Level 2 EV charger, it’s crucial to consider several factors based on your specific requirements:

  • Vehicle Compatibility: Ensure that your electric vehicle can handle the charging capacity of the charger you choose. Some vehicles have a maximum charging capacity of 32 amps, so investing in a higher amp charger may not provide any additional benefits.
  • Time Constraints: Assess how quickly you need to charge your EV. If you have ample time for overnight charging, a lower amp charger may be sufficient. However, if you require faster charging due to limited charging windows or long-distance driving, a higher amp charger will be more suitable.
  • Electrical Infrastructure: Evaluate your existing electrical setup. Higher amp chargers will require dedicated circuits and appropriate wiring to handle the increased power load. Ensure that your electrical infrastructure can support the desired amp rating.
  • Budget: Higher amp chargers tend to be more expensive than lower amp options. Consider your budget and weigh the cost against the charging speed and convenience you require.
